iOS推送机制 苹果消息推送原理

iOS应用中推送的机制是怎样的?IOS通过苹果的推送服务(简称APNs)发送消息。开发者需要在应用中启动通知服务,配置并生成通知证书,需要提交给苹果进行验证。苹果的APNs使用套接字协议。当提交到APNs时,它还有一个固定的提交格式,如徽章、声音、devicetoken
感谢您的邀请
!1. 首先,国内的运营商网络,你知道,因为苹果一直在使用一种更省电的推送机制,这与后台Android的服务推送机制不同。所以它会失去推力。
2. 第二,基带和天线没有清洗。双卡信号无效。建议更换单卡。
——————–您可以理解如下:您可以将pushnotification视为另一个apple应用程序。在iPhone中,几乎所有的应用程序都不会一直在后台运行,除了pushnotification何时关闭所有后台应用程序由IOS自己控制。因此,如果一个应用程序想要推送,它必须与前面提到的应用程序连接。在上述应用的帮助下,它可以推送唯一一款可以推送的应用,很容易想到这种设计的优点,也就是说,它可以让事情变得更简单,这样IOS就不会吃太多的硬件,而且能耗相对较低这样的设计已经被权衡过了,但是它的缺点是流量比较大。比如QQ推送需要实现预览,所以上面的应用推送时会收到你QQ信息的全部内容。然后你打开QQ,QQ会再次收到它。原来的1K流量又会变成2K,所以机制是每个需要推送的应用都可以通过API访问苹果提供的工具,苹果可以统一收集信息推送。我对这种设计的理解是,用流量换取性能/体验是一种很好的业务。
苹果11升级这么多版本了,为什么还是解决不了微信消息延迟?首先,你要根据需求买东西,不要盲目跟风。价格也要根据自己的能力选择合适的产品,这样才能减少自己不必要的压力。如果你与正在考虑的苹果手机没有工作关系,我建议你考虑将于2020年推出的第二代苹果se。我希望我的回答能帮助你。
iOS应用中推送的机制是怎样的?为什么苹果不增加内存?
许多用户一定很困惑。今天,我就来告诉大家,为什么苹果手机的最大内存只有4GB,而Android手机的8GB内存却很正常。
以上功能,多线程直接对话硬件,使IOS系统运行平稳,自动清理垃圾缓存,使其不占用内存,使其不需要那么多内存仍可平稳运行。
【iOS推送机制 苹果消息推送原理】因此,如果您同时使用了这两种系统,您会发现一个功能:苹果从未有过清理垃圾的软件,而且它不会在许多应用程序中卡住。Android手机要想不刷卡,就要安装各种清理软件,经常清理。
因此,主要原因是系统的底层架构。苹果的功能不需要太多内存就能顺利运行。如果Android想要平稳运行,就必须增加内存。